Gay stuns Bolt in 100m - universal sportsPublished by
Tyson Gay stunned world-record holder Usain Bolt in their much anticipated 100m showdown Friday in Stockholm, winning in 9.84 seconds. After two false starts, Gay used a quick start and never looked back in beating the fastest man in the world, who hadn't lost a race since July 2008, when he burst on to the scene ahead of his historic sprints at the Beijing Games. Bolt finished second in 9.97 seconds. Bolt still holds the world record in the race at 9.58 seconds while Gay holds the American record 9.68 seconds, the second fastest time in history. via Universal sports More news
